Legal Eye Returns To Support Prestigious Industry Awards Ceremony

Legal Eye are delighted to be a part of the second upcoming prestigious British Wills and Probate Awards, which is brought to you by Today’s Wills and Probate, alongside headline sponsor, Arken.legal (UK) Ltd, a leader in software solutions for the legal services.

Legal Eye are honoured to be supporting the awards by sponsoring the ‘Solicitor Firm of the Year’ category for the Midlands region. Taking place on 17th October 2019, the exclusive event will be located at the esteemed Belfry Hotel and Resort in Birmingham.

Today’s Wills and Probate announced the shortlist for the awards ceremony last month which followed with a flurry of excitement and anticipation of the upcoming event.

Legal Eye offers risk and compliance advice, support and training to law firms and professional advisory businesses across the UK.

With their sound knowledge and skills, they provide a selection of practical solutions to comply with ever-changing regulatory framework.

With extensive experience of working with a range of regulators Legal Eye provide clear and practical advice to businesses so that an effective strategy can be formulated for managing risk and compliance issues and provide ongoing practical support to ensure a robust compliance framework is in place.

Legal Eye pride themselves on exceptional customer service and work hard to understand the regulatory framework under which firms operate and to deliver the very best advice and practical assistance to their clients.

The risk and compliance experts work with a variety of law firms, COLPs, COFAs, providers of legal services, Lenders, Estate Agents, Housing Associations and others, tailoring their advice to suit the needs of their clients.

Paul Saunders, Managing Director of Legal Eye said:

“I was delighted to be asked to take part in judging this year’s British Wills and Probate Awards, the standard was incredibly high, we have sponsored the awards from their inception, and we are particularly pleased to be sponsoring the Solicitor Firm of the Year (Midlands) category.

“Awards are an important feature in the management of law firms. We are always keen to be involved in anything that helps to illustrate to clients examples of well run and managed firms. The wider impact of award success extends far beyond the evening celebrations to things like the recruitment reputation of firms going forward, people want to be part of success and Legal Eye is very much a protagonist of businesses being run properly and celebrating their success”
